Entry requirements

Entry requirements set by ASQA are the basic qualifications and criteria that students must meet before enrolling in a nationally recognised course.

These requirements ensure students have the skills and knowledge needed to undertake this course.

  • There are no formal academic requirements
  • Additional entry requirements are set by individual course providers

More about Diploma of Engineering Technology

If you are considering advancing your career in engineering, enrolling in a Diploma of Engineering Technology in Windsor could be the perfect step. This course equips students with essential knowledge and practical skills necessary for various engineering and manufacturing roles. The diploma covers multiple fields of study, including Engineering courses, Manufacturing courses, and specific domains such as Civil Engineering and Construction and Electrical Engineering.

In Windsor, you have access to reputable training providers that offer this diploma through on-campus delivery. Melbourne Polytechnic and Chisholm Institute are both excellent options for students seeking face-to-face learning experiences in a supportive environment. Their quality training equips students with crucial skills, helping them to thrive in the engineering sector.

Upon completing your Diploma of Engineering Technology, various career pathways open up. You could become a Manufacturing Engineer, harnessing your expertise to oversee production processes or work as a Technical Officer, supporting engineering activities. Other opportunities include roles like Mechanical Designer and Engineering Technician, both of which are in high demand in the industry.
